The agricultural machinery segment in the Off Highway Vehicle Engines Market includes engines used in a variety of farm equipment such as tractors, harvesters, sprayers, and tillers. These engines are essential for performing tasks such as plowing, planting, irrigation, and crop harvesting, all of which require high-powered, durable, and fuel-efficient engines. The growing demand for food production, combined with the increasing trend towards mechanization in farming practices, has significantly fueled the demand for high-quality engines tailored to agricultural needs. Key factors driving this market include advancements in engine technologies that improve fuel efficiency and reduce emissions, as well as the increasing adoption of precision farming tools that rely on advanced machinery. Additionally, the rising global population, which leads to greater food demand, ensures that agricultural machinery remains an essential component of modern farming. As a result, manufacturers are investing in engines that are both powerful and environmentally friendly, meeting the regulatory standards of various regions while enhancing productivity on the farm.
The construction machinery subsegment includes a variety of off-highway vehicles such as excavators, bulldozers, wheel loaders, cranes, and backhoes. These vehicles require highly specialized engines that provide both power and reliability to perform challenging tasks in construction sites, such as earthmoving, lifting, and material handling. The construction machinery market is directly influenced by urbanization, infrastructure development, and mining activities, as these projects demand heavy-duty equipment. Additionally, the growing focus on sustainability and environmental regulations has led to the development of engines that meet stricter emission standards while still offering the performance required for heavy construction tasks. Engine manufacturers are increasingly adopting innovations like hybrid powertrains and alternative fuels to improve energy efficiency and reduce the carbon footprint of these machines. As construction projects become more complex, there is a rising demand for engines that can withstand long hours of operation in harsh environments, ensuring uninterrupted performance and reducing maintenance costs. This trend is especially prominent in emerging economies where rapid urbanization is leading to an increased need for advanced construction machinery.
The 'Other' applications segment of the Off Highway Vehicle Engines Market includes a wide range of vehicles and equipment that don't fall into the agricultural or construction categories but still require high-performance off-highway engines. These applications include mining trucks, forestry machinery, material handling vehicles, and various recreational vehicles (like all-terrain vehicles and off-road bikes). These engines are designed to handle extreme conditions, such as rough terrain, high loads, and extended hours of continuous operation. As industries such as mining and forestry continue to grow, the demand for specialized engines capable of supporting these applications increases. Furthermore, recreational off-road vehicle sales have seen a surge due to rising consumer interest in adventure sports and outdoor activities. The engines in these vehicles must be versatile, durable, and capable of providing both power and fuel efficiency. The ongoing development of more efficient engine technologies, such as electric and hybrid powertrains, is expected to impact this market segment positively. The focus is also on improving engine longevity and reducing operational downtime, especially in industries like mining where equipment failure can lead to significant losses in productivity.

Several key trends are shaping the Off Highway Vehicle Engines Market. One of the most prominent trends is the growing emphasis on sustainability and the reduction of carbon emissions. As governments and regulatory bodies around the world introduce stricter emission standards, engine manufacturers are increasingly focusing on producing engines that comply with these regulations. This is leading to the development of cleaner, more efficient engines that use alternative fuels such as compressed natural gas (CNG), hydrogen, and biofuels.
Another trend is the rise of hybrid and electric powertrains in off-highway vehicles. As the push for electrification intensifies across various industries, off-highway vehicles are also transitioning toward more eco-friendly power solutions. Hybrid powertrains, which combine internal combustion engines with electric motors, are gaining popularity for their ability to reduce fuel consumption and emissions while maintaining the high performance needed for demanding tasks.
Digitalization and the integration of smart technologies are also transforming the Off Highway Vehicle Engines Market. Advanced sensors, telematics systems, and AI-powered analytics are being increasingly used to monitor engine performance in real-time, allowing for predictive maintenance and improved fleet management. These technologies not only enhance the efficiency of off-highway vehicles but also help in reducing operational costs by minimizing downtime and optimizing fuel usage.
Finally, the market is witnessing a shift toward more customized and application-specific engine solutions. Manufacturers are increasingly designing engines that meet the unique demands of specific sectors, such as mining or agriculture, to ensure maximum performance and efficiency. This trend is driven by the increasing need for specialized machinery that can operate in challenging environments and under extreme conditions.
